Output 8851784eeeb3e94b2ac41762ad9eccffb6a738f923f31821ed325079b096c510:0

value
314851
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25de94fb31403b6398f94be86ebf75293c687e2a OP_EQUAL
address
359FZuZXebHih2GZYLFj4KoWvmjaGzpmJ1
transaction
8851784eeeb3e94b2ac41762ad9eccffb6a738f923f31821ed325079b096c510
spent
true